Police are investigating a death that occurred in regional South Australia yesterday.
On the evening of Wednesday 8 July, South Australia Police (SAPOL) repeatedly attempted to contact Senator Kerrynne Liddle to obtain information relating to a Facebook post concerning the Triple Zero (000) outage without success.
One of her staff was contacted and advised SAPOL had no knowledge of a death related to the Triple Zero outage and requested any information held by Senator Liddle.
Her staff member advised her office would not be providing any information to police.
On Thursday 9 July, police attended the office of Senator Liddle and spoke with both the staff member and Senator Liddle. As a result, contact was subsequently made with the family of an individual who died at a regional hospital on Wednesday 8 July.
Police were not notified of the death. After being advised of the death, police immediately commenced an investigation into the cause and circumstances.
A report will be provided to the Coroner.
